Carpenter: Cost of hiring?
- Common salary in Guelph, ON: $74,809 yearly
- Typical salaries range from $56,960 – $98,252 yearly
*Indeed data (CA)

What's the average time to fill a carpenter role?
The average time to fill a carpenter role is 125 days, calculated from the moment the job is posted until a candidate accepts the offer.
What skills do carpenters tend to have?
According to the candidates available on Smart Sourcing, the most common skills for a carpenter include: carpentry, woodworking and organizational skills.
What licenses or certifications are common for a carpenter?
Common licenses or certifications for carpenters include: Driving Licence, Driving and Workplace Hazardous Materials Information Systems.
What are some job titles related to carpenters?
According to Indeed's Smart Sourcing data, job titles related to carpenters include: renovation carpenter, general carpenter and trim carpenter.
What level of education is common for a carpenter?
High school diploma or GED is the most common level of education for a carpenter in Guelph, ON, according to available candidates on Smart Sourcing.
How many years of experience is common for a carpenter?
Most carpenters have 11 years of professional experience.
